Glancy Prongay & Murray LLP Announces Investigation on Behalf of UP Fintech Holding Limited Investors

TIGR

LOS ANGELES

Glancy Prongay & Murray LLP (“GPM”) announces an investigation on behalf of UP Fintech Holding Limited (“UP Fintech” or the “Company”) (NASDAQ: TIGR) investors concerning the Company and its officers’ possible violations of federal securities laws.

If you are a shareholder who suffered a loss, click here to participate.

In March, 2019, UP Fintech completed its initial public offering (“IPO”) in which it sold over 14.95 million American Depositary Shares (“ADSs”) for $8.00 per share.

However, since the IPO, UP Fintech ADSs have traded as low as $4.18 per share, or 48% below the IPO price.
